Away End Recommended Pubs: How We Curate the Best Pre & Post Match Venues

Away End Recommended Pubs: How We Curate the Best Pre & Post Match Venues
Author AvatarBy Away End•16 Apr 2025

Whether it’s a pint before kickoff or a debrief over drinks after the final whistle, the matchday pub is a vital part of the football away day experience. But finding the right one — welcoming, well-located, and actually open on Saturdays — can be hit and miss. That’s where we come in.

At Away End, we’re building a proper guide to the best pubs near football stadiums across the UK — and we’ve already reviewed over 1,200 venues to make it happen. Here’s how we choose which ones make the cut.

What Makes a Pub ‘Away End Recommended’?

Our aim is simple: find pubs that away fans actually want to visit. That means:

  • Welcoming atmosphere for visiting supporters — not just tolerant, but genuinely friendly.
  • Walking distance to the ground or easy via public transport.
  • Football-ready: screens, early opening hours, and room for groups.
  • Solid food and drink — and prices that won’t ruin your weekend.
  • Great reviews, especially those from real travelling fans.

We’re not looking for posh wine bars or quiet Sunday lunch spots. We’re looking for buzzing, football-savvy venues that get what fans need.

How We Curate the Best Matchday Pubs

We’ve approached this with a clear method and a focus on quality over quantity. Here's how we narrow down the list:

Step 1: Clear Out the Clutter

We start by filtering out:

  • Non-pubs (restaurants, hotels, nightclubs, etc.)
  • Places closed on Saturdays
  • Venues with poor ratings (under 4.0 on Google)
  • Pubs more than 1.5km from the ground
  • Places that don’t serve beer — yes, that happens

This helps us keep the focus on actual football pubs near stadiums, not just anything nearby.

Step 2: Look for Football-Friendly Reviews

For the remaining venues, we go through Google reviews and look for clear football signals:

  • Mentions of away fans
  • Phrases like “pre-match pint” or “great for matchday”
  • Notes about big groups or fans being welcomed

A pub doesn’t need 500 reviews — just the right ones.

Step 3: Manual Overrides

Some pubs that failed the filters still came highly recommended in reviews from travelling supporters. If a place clearly has strong matchday potential, we add it back — with notes if something’s unusual (like limited Saturday hours).

Step 4: Final Sense Check

We manually review the final list for anything odd — like strange hours, missing details, or venues that just don’t feel right. Only then does a pub get the Away End Recommended badge.

Why This Matters to Away Fans

Time is short on away days. You don’t want to waste time wandering or end up somewhere that doesn’t welcome fans in colours. Our goal is to make sure you find a solid, reliable pub close to the stadium — every time.

It’s not just about logistics. Great pubs help shape the culture of football travel. They create stories, friendships, and the kind of memories that stick. Supporting those places — and sharing them — helps keep that culture alive.

FAQ: Away Fan Pubs & Matchday Guides

What makes a pub good for away fans?
Pubs that welcome visiting supporters, serve beer, have a good matchday atmosphere, and are close to the ground.

How do you find pubs for football away days?
We reviewed over 1,200 venues, filtering by proximity, ratings, and Google reviews mentioning football, away fans, or matchday use.

Are your pub recommendations updated regularly?
Yes — we use both manual checks and community feedback to keep everything up to date.

Do you cover all clubs in the UK?
We’re starting with the EFL expanding down the pyramid into non-league as the community grows. At present, we are not serving the Premier League - Away End is focused solely on lower leagues and wider football pyramid where attendances matter and clubs a tied more closely to their local areas.
